Teach our friends

Under the project “Power of women in women's clubs. Transfer of experience from the north to the south of Tajikistan” from June 17 to 21, 2014 5-day courses were conducted on sewing in villages. These courses were held after the training courses on sewing for members of women’s clubs of Khatlon region in the “Adult education center” of Kurgan-tube town. The courses were organized to raise sewing skills of rural women. After completing the course, participants received certificates of skilled seamstresses. In the countryside seamstress profession is very popular. Because of the low living standard many families are unable to educate their daughters and wives. Conducted 5-day courses in the villages were timely. Women reacted very responsibly to these courses. Members of women’s clubs who were trained in sewing courses in the center, were willing to train other members. They were prepared, both theoretically and practically.

 


The Project co-financed by the Polish development cooperation programme of the Ministry of Foreign Affairs of the Republic of Poland.
